Whitney Wilbert Rydbeck was born in Los Angeles on March 13, 1945 .

In the early 1970s, he and McLoughlin were members of the Richmond Shepard Mime Troupe and the L.A.

Mime Company, which McLoughlin founded.

Rydbeck made his acting debut on a 1970 episode ofNanny and the Professor.
